Key Technical Figures & Certified Specifications
The following certified technical figures and regulatory parameters govern this installation standard:
Parameter / Standard | Verified Value | Compliance Context |
|---|---|---|
Wyoming PSC Chapter 3 safety compliance | Interconnection must comply with Wyoming PSC Chapter 3 electric utility safety standards and National Electrical Code requirements. | Mandatory engineering and regulatory compliance threshold. |
UL 1741 anti-islanding protection verification | Inverters must cease energizing the distribution system within 2.0 seconds of utility power outage per IEEE 1547. | Mandatory engineering and regulatory compliance threshold. |
Customer generator liability insurance guidelines | Standard residential installations meeting certified equipment standards are not required to purchase additional commercial liability insurance. | Mandatory engineering and regulatory compliance threshold. |
